Abstract

PURPOSE:To improve an assembling property and to decrease the fluctuations in optical performance by providing plural pieces of lenses, split lens barrels which have grooves for holding the lenses on the inside surfaces and are bisected at the plane parallel with an optical axis, black adhesive members provided between the holding grooves and the lenses, and a means for coupling the split lens barrels to each other. CONSTITUTION:The lens 11 is pushed and fixed into the groove part constituted of a lens defining part 16 of the split lens barrel 10, the lens holding part 14 having the black adhesive layers 24 and an elastic piece 15. The lens 11 is pushed in the optical axis direction by deformation of the elastic piece 15, by which the lens spacing is maintained at this time. An antireflection effect in the rim part of the lens is obtd. by tight contact of the black adhesive layer 24 and the outside circumference of the lens 11. The other lenses 12, 13 are similarly pushed into the respective groove parts. Finally, the other split lens barrel 10 is put on the split lens barrel 10 into which all the lenses are inserted and a self-adhesive tape 26 is wound around the barrels, by which the split lens barrels 10 are brought into tight contact with each other and are fixed. The assembling property is thereby improved and the fluctuations in the optical performance are decreased with a smaller number of constituting parts.
